    [QOL IDEA] Multijob Queue

    So, I've just had an idea about this. You know how when duty pops, if the job you queued as is different to the one you currently are it won't let you commence duty, this has left me thinking about an (I believe small) improvement that could be made. So instead of queueing as one job, you could queue as say maybe 3 (which could also make breaking the holy Trinity easier, but I digress).

    For example when I want to do say Level 60 roulette, I am content doing any role, but atm I have to queue as one (usually queue as Paladin so I tank). What if I could queue as Paladin, Scholar, and Dragoon (as an example). I believe this would enable a quicker flow of queues as those who are simply happy to fill any role to do the content can simply... queue as one of each of the roles. Or let's say you want to play healer but are torn between the 3 healers. Why not be able to queue as all 3 and let a roll of the dice decide which you play as? I feel it would open a lot more opportunities and while 3 is an arbitrary number, I used it as an example. The actual number can vary (I do believe a minimum of 3 though to cover the trinity of options in the queue that is DPS, healer, and tank).

    As for people who will just queue as healer and tank for quicker queue times but hate the job, well they do that already and while this system would allow more of it, there are already systems in place to deal with those who troll because they get the wrong role to the one they wanted. But I do not believe that the amount of people queueing as roles they don't want to do simply for improved queue times would grow significantly. Those who want to DPS, just queue as DPS anyway and are likely to use this to just queue as different DPS. But for those who are happy to do any role to fill a group, would now have the option.

    I think it would seriously do a lot to help the duty finder if they allowed you to queue for as many options as you can qualify for.

    Let people check all the roles, job, or whatever that they are willing to do - and then when it pops, it pops with "you have been selected as [role], choose one of these jobs you have at sufficient level: [a], [b], [c] and click accept."
    - you hit the checkbox for one of those classes, the system puts on your highest iLevel saved gear set (or recommended gear if you lack a saved set), and in you go.

    People could then just pick one role they want, only check one class they want, or check as many boxes as they desire.

    PS to the poster above me: I actually am a software engineer. Something like I describe ought to be of about moderate difficulty to do, many of the pieces of it are already in-game elsewhere.
